D.C.'s Emilio named MLS Player of Month

Published: July 1, 2008 at 10:11 PM

WASHINGTON, July 1 (UPI) -- D.C. United forward Luciano Emilio was named Major League Soccer's Player of the Month for June Tuesday for posting seven goals and an assist.

D.C. went 4


0 in June and jumped from last place in the Eastern Conference to third.

With 10 goals this season, Emilio is tied with Edson Buddle of Los Angeles for second place in goals in MLS. The Galaxy's Landon Donovan leads the league with 11 goals.

Emilio, a 30-year old Brazilian, had his first MLS hat trick when D.C. United beat Red Bull New York 4-1 June 14.

Emilio, who scored 20 goals last season to win the Most Valuable Player award, has nine goals in his last six games.
